It was a strong weekend of softball for local teams at Softball Alberta Provincials.
In the Under-14-D Final in Medicine Hat, it was an all Central Alberta final. The Sylvan Lake Storm were triumphant, earning a 16-9 win over Sundre to capture gold.
In Irma, the Central Alberta Impact took top spot with a 12-0 win over the Red Deer Rage who earned silver in the Under-19-B age group. The Elnora Eagles finished with bronze after a 10-1 win over the Stettler Storm.

The Red Deer Rage also settled for silver at the Under-10-A level, after an extremely well-played tournament. They lost 14-8 to the Lloydminster Liners in the gold medal game but outscored opponents 88-18 through their first five games.
At the Under-10-B tournament, the Sylvan Lake Storm captured bronze.
